Abstract

To prevent a user from sensing change in feeling of operation of a pointing device. There is provided a computer system control method for controlling a computer system having a coordinate designation system for producing base data for calculating position coordinates, the method comprising the steps of obtaining the position coordinates calculated based on the base data; when a predetermined application program is activated from another application program, obtaining position coordinates notified by the other application program, and showing a designated position image on a display screen based on the position coordinates obtained; and when the predetermined application program is activated from an operating system, showing the designated position image on the display screen based on the position coordinates obtained at the step of obtaining the position coordinates.

Claims (26)

1. A computer system, comprising:

a coordinate designation system for producing base data for calculating position coordinates of a user controlled position image;

at least one memory storing a first application program, a second application program, and an operating system for activating the first and second application programs,

at least one processor operating under the control of the first application program to cause the computer system to function as:

a first position coordinate unit operating to calculate position coordinates of the user controlled position image based on the base data in accordance with a first position coordinate computing algorithm yielding a first feeling of operation to the user when the user controlled position image is displayed,

a first designated position image display unit operating to display the user controlled position image on a display screen based on the position coordinates calculated by the first position coordinate unit,

an activating unit operating to permit the first application program to activate the second application program, and

a notifying unit operating to notify the second application program of the position coordinates calculated by the first position coordinate unit when the second application program is activated from the first application program, and

the at least one processor operating under the control of the second application program to cause the computer system to function as:

a second position coordinate unit operating to calculate position coordinates of the user controlled position image based on the base data in accordance with a second position coordinate computing algorithm, which is different from the first position coordinate computing algorithm, yielding a second feeling of operation to the user when the user controlled position image is displayed, and

a second designated position image display unit operating such that: (i) when the second application program is activated from the first application program, the user controlled position image on the display screen is based on the position coordinates received from the notifying unit and calculated based on the base data in accordance with the first position coordinate computing algorithm, and (ii) when the second application program is activated from the operating system, the designated position image on the display screen is based on the position coordinates calculated by the second designated position image display unit based on the base data in accordance with the second position coordinate computing algorithm.

2. The computer system according to claim 1 , wherein

the base data includes 2D coordinate data indicating a position of a pointing device and posture data describing a posture of the pointing device,

the first position coordinate obtaining unit obtains position coordinates indicating a direction designated by the pointing device based on the base data, and

the second position coordinate obtaining unit obtains position coordinates corresponding to a spatial position of a predetermined part of the pointing device, based on the base data.

3. The computer system according to claim 2 , wherein the second application program causes the computer to function as determination unit operating to determine whether or not the second application program is activated from the first application or from the operation system.

4. A method for controlling a computer system having a coordinate designation system for producing base data for calculating position coordinates of a user controlled position image, comprising the steps of:

storing a first application program, a second application program, and an operating system for activating the first and second application programs in a memory of the computer system;

receiving the base data at the computer system;

when the computer system is under the control of the first application program: (i) calculating position coordinates of the user controlled position image based on the base data in accordance with a first position coordinate computing algorithm yielding a first feeling of operation to the user when the user controlled position image is displayed, (ii) displaying the user controlled position image on a display screen based on the position coordinates calculated in accordance with the first position coordinate computing algorithm, (iii) permitting the user to activate the second application program from the first application program, and (iv) notifying the second application program of the position coordinates calculated in accordance with the first position coordinate computing algorithm when the second application program is activated from the first application program; and

when the computer system is under the control of the second application program: (i) using the position coordinates received from the notifying step and calculated in accordance with the first position coordinate computing algorithm, and displaying the user controlled position image on the display screen, when the second application program is activated from the first application program; and (ii) calculating position coordinates based on the base data in accordance with a second position coordinate computing algorithm, which is different from the first position coordinate computing algorithm yielding a second feeling of operation to the user when the user controlled position image is displayed, and displaying the user controlled position image on the display screen, when the second application program is activated from the operating system.
